Bank of America Corporation
MX ˙ BMV ˙ US0605051046
SecurityMX:BAC / Bank of America Corporation
InstitutionModera Wealth Management, LLC
Latest Disclosed Ownership77,164 shares
Latest Disclosed Value $ 3,761,729
Modera Wealth Management, LLC reports 1.60% increase in ownership of BAC / Bank of America Corporation

On May 6, 2026 - Modera Wealth Management, LLC filed a 13F-HR form disclosing ownership of 77,164 shares of Bank of America Corporation (MX:BAC) valued at $3,761,729 USD as of March 31, 2026. The entity filed a previous 13F-HR on January 21, 2026 disclosing 75,947 shares of Bank of America Corporation. This represents a change in shares of 1.60% during the quarter.

Institutional Ownership: 13F and NPORT Filings

The Security and Class in the table below are shown exactly as filed by the investor. We do our best to track continuity of investments through acquisitions, and this will be reflected in the table as changes in names. In addition to descriptive data, performance of the investment is shown over time. To calculate quarterly performance, we first calculate cost basis of the shares purchased during the quarter, then use that to calculate gross profit. Quarterly return is Gross Profit / Starting Portfolio value.

Note that cost basis is calculated and stored in thousands, so small quarterly changes in shares frequently result in a cost basis of zero.

Upgrade to unlock premium data and export to Excel .

Disclosed Equity Positions (from 13F/NPORT Filings)
File
Date
Effective
Date
Form Security Class ID Avg Price
Paid (Est)
Reported
Shares
ΔShares ΔShares
(%)
Reported
Value
(x1000)
ΔValue
(%)
Alloc
(%)
ΔAlloc ΔAlloc (%) Cost Basis
(x1000)
Unrealized
Gain/Loss
(x1000)
2026-05-06 2026-03-31 13F BANK AMERICA COM 060505104 77,164 1,217 1.60 3,762 -9.96 0.0451
2026-01-21 2025-12-31 13F BANK AMERICA COM 060505104 75,947 2,520 3.43 4,177 10.27 0.0483
2025-10-31 2025-09-30 13F BANK AMERICA COM 060505104 73,427 -11,842 -13.89 3,788 -6.10 0.0439
2025-08-06 2025-06-30 13F BANK AMERICA COM 060505104 85,269 3,255 3.97 4,035 17.88 0.0500
2025-05-08 2025-03-31 13F BANK AMERICA COM 060505104 82,014 -3,877 -4.51 3,422 -9.33 0.0463
2025-02-06 2024-12-31 13F BANK AMERICA COM 060505104 85,891 3,637 4.42 3,775 15.66 0.0456
2024-10-24 2024-09-30 13F BANK AMERICA COM 060505104 82,254 -354 -0.43 3,264 -0.67 0.0415
2024-07-29 2024-06-30 13F BANK AMERICA COM 060505104 82,608 2,272 2.83 3,285 7.85 0.0484
2024-05-14 2024-03-31 13F BANK AMERICA COM 060505104 80,336 -747 -0.92 3,046 11.58 0.0464
2024-02-14 2023-12-31 13F BANK AMERICA COM 060505104 81,083 -6,507 -7.43 2,730 13.84 0.0452
2023-11-30 2023-09-30 13F/A-1 BANK AMERICA COM 060505104 87,590 3,975 4.75 2,398 0.00 0.0452
2023-11-01 2023-09-30 13F BANK AMERICA COM 060505104 87,590 3,975 2,398 0.0452
2023-08-07 2023-06-30 13F BANK AMERICA COM 060505104 83,615 27,076 47.89 2,399 48.30 0.0436
2023-05-05 2023-03-31 13F BANK AMERICA COM 060505104 56,539 -1,791 -3.07 1,617 -16.26 0.0627
2023-02-07 2022-12-31 13F BANK AMERICA COM 060505104 58,330 11,756 25.24 1,932 37.24 0.0786
2022-11-01 2022-09-30 13F BK OF AMERICA COM 060505104 46,574 -1,538 -3.20 1,407 -6.07 0.0713
2022-07-27 2022-06-30 13F BK OF AMERICA COM 060505104 48,112 1,529 3.28 1,498 -21.98 0.0714
2022-05-03 2022-03-31 13F BK OF AMERICA COM 060505104 46,583 -34,049 -42.23 1,920 -46.47 0.0850
2022-02-04 2021-12-31 13F BK OF AMERICA COM 060505104 80,632 34,189 73.61 3,587 81.90 0.1369
2021-11-04 2021-09-30 13F BK OF AMERICA COM 060505104 46,443 172 0.37 1,972 3.35 0.1012
2021-08-02 2021-06-30 13F BK OF AMERICA COM 060505104 46,271 291 0.63 1,908 7.25 0.1030
2021-04-29 2021-03-31 13F BK OF AMERICA COM 060505104 45,980 -12,746 -21.70 1,779 -0.06 0.1156
2021-02-11 2020-12-31 13F BK OF AMERICA COM 060505104 58,726 2,778 4.97 1,780 32.05 0.1412
2020-11-12 2020-09-30 13F BK OF AMERICA COM 060505104 55,948 -31 -0.06 1,348 1.35 0.1999
2020-08-12 2020-06-30 13F BK OF AMERICA COM 060505104 55,979 -2,335 -4.00 1,330 7.43 0.2123
2020-05-12 2020-03-31 13F BK OF AMERICA COM 060505104 58,314 7,291 14.29 1,238 -31.11 0.2596
2020-02-05 2019-12-31 13F BANK AMER COM 060505104 51,023 0 0.00 1,797 20.77 0.2808
2019-11-12 2019-09-30 13F BANK AMER COM 060505104 51,023 2,262 4.64 1,488 5.23 0.2472
2019-08-07 2019-06-30 13F BANK AMER COM 060505104 48,761 -300 -0.61 1,414 4.43 0.2581
2019-05-13 2019-03-31 13F BANK AMER COM 060505104 49,061 225 0.46 1,354 12.55 0.2536
2019-02-14 2018-12-31 13F BANK AMER COM 060505104 48,836 75 0.15 1,203 -16.23 0.2370
2018-11-09 2018-09-30 13F BANK AMER COM 060505104 48,761 580 1.20 1,436 5.74 0.2908
2018-08-09 2018-06-30 13F BANK AMER COM 060505104 48,181 297 0.62 1,358 -5.43 0.2862
2018-05-10 2018-03-31 13F BANK AMER COM 060505104 47,884 -996 -2.04 1,436 -0.49 0.2979
2018-02-05 2017-12-31 13F BANK AMER COM 060505104 48,880 -400 -0.81 1,443 15.53 0.3111
2017-11-14 2017-09-30 13F Bank of America COM 060505104 49,280 -4,178 -7.82 1,249 -3.70 0.2814
2017-08-10 2017-06-30 13F BANK AMER COM 060505104 53,458 1,427 2.74 1,297 5.70 0.3150
2017-05-11 2017-03-31 13F BANK AMER COM 060505104 52,031 16,841 47.86 1,227 57.71 0.3074
2017-02-10 2016-12-31 13F BANK AMER COM 060505104 35,190 4,381 14.22 778 61.41 0.2627
2017-02-10 2016-09-30 13F/A-1 BANK AMER COM 060505104 30,809 2,575 9.12 482 28.53 0.1616
2016-11-10 2016-09-30 13F BANK AMER COM 060505104 30,809 482
2016-08-09 2016-06-30 13F BANK AMER COM 060505104 28,234 1 0.00 375 -1.83 0.1311
2016-05-16 2016-03-31 13F BANK AMER COM 060505104 28,233 2,122 8.13 382 -12.98 0.1335
2016-02-16 2015-12-31 13F BANK AMER COM 060505104 26,111 -1,664 -5.99 439 1.39 0.1735
2015-11-12 2015-09-30 13F BANK AMER COM 060505104 27,775 42 0.15 433 -8.26 0.1805
2015-12-15 2015-06-30 13F/A-1 BANK AMER COM 060505104 27,733 17,565 172.75 472 202.56 0.1861
2015-08-10 2015-06-30 13F BANK AMER COM 060505104 27,733 472
2015-05-13 2015-03-31 13F BANK AMER COM 060505104 10,168 0 0.00 156 -14.29 0.0608
2015-02-11 2014-12-31 13F BANK AMER COM 060505104 10,168 -534 -4.99 182 0.00 0.0706
2014-11-12 2014-09-30 13F BANK AMER COM 060505104 10,702 368 3.56 182 14.47 0.0770
2014-08-08 2014-06-30 13F BANK OF AMERICA COM 060505104 10,334 0 0.00 159 -10.67 0.0722
2014-05-15 2014-03-31 13F/A-1 BANK OF AMERICA COM 060505104 10,334 0 0.00 178 10.56 0.0706
2014-05-09 2014-03-31 13F BANK OF AMERICA COM 060505104 10,334 178
2014-01-23 2013-12-31 13F BANK OF AMERICA COM 060505104 10,334 10,334 161 0.0612
Legend
Shares
The total number of shares held by the institution at the end of the reporting period (the effective date). This is provided in the filing.
Value
The total value of the shares as of the effective date. This is provided in the filing.
Avg. Share Price
The weighted average share price of the shares held by the institution. We use FIFO accounting to determine this price
Class
This is the security class as indicated by the filer. There are a variety of values for this field. Common values include "EC" = equity common, "EP" - equity preferred
Allocation (%)
The percent of the institution's portfolio that this position represents. This is provided in NPORT filings. For 13F filings, we calculate it.
Change in Allocation
The change in allocation from the prior reporting period. This is calculated as current allocation - prior allocation.
Change in Allocation (%)
The percent change in allocation from the prior reporting period. This is calculated as (current allocation - prior allocation) / prior allocation.
Cost Basis
The total cost of the shares held. This is calculated as reported shares * avg. share price
Unrealized Gain/Loss
This is the market value of the position as of the effective date minus the cost basis.